By signing this petition you are joining us in asking our Spalding County Parks and Recreation Department to allow our children full access to our baseball fields that have been developed and maintained with our tax dollars. We would also like to ask for use of the bases and maintenance as well as the lights and scoreboards.
The scale of this response has secured a formal meeting with the Parks and Recreation director to discuss field access and maintenance protocols. I am currently drafting a letter of intent to outline our specific requirements for equipment and facility usage.
